Windows Vista and Productivity Implications of the User Experience

By John Parkinson  |  Posted 04-07-2006
Print this article   Print this article
Usability has always been a big issue in systems design, but not always a well-handled one. Windows Vista may change the equation however, by giving developers the tools to tweak the experience at the user level.
